China’s NMPA Greenlights New Measures to Supercharge Innovation in High-End Medical Devices

Key Points

  • China’s National Medical Products Administration (NMPA) (国家药品监督管理局) has approved new “Measures on Optimizing Full Lifecycle Regulation” to support innovation in high-end medical devices.
  • High-end medical devices characterized by complex technology, include medical robots (医用机器人), high-end medical imaging equipment (高端医学影像设备), and AI medical devices (人工智能医疗器械).
  • The ‘Measures’ consist of ten specific approaches targeting streamlining approval, improving standards, clarifying requirements, and enhancing post-market supervision.
  • This initiative aims to support major innovations and promote the adoption of new technologies and methods in the medical device industry.
  • The NMPA is committed to strengthening overall coordination to ensure effective implementation of the ‘Measures’ upon their official release.

On June 20, 2025, in Beijing, a significant announcement came from China’s National Medical Products Administration (NMPA) (Guojia Yaopin Jiandu Guanli Ju 国家药品监督管理局).

They’ve officially reviewed and approved a game-changing set of guidelines: the “Measures on Optimizing Full Lifecycle Regulation to Support the Innovative Development of High-End Medical Devices.”

These ‘Measures’ are poised to be released soon, signaling a strong commitment to fostering groundbreaking advancements in the medtech sector.

What Exactly Are “High-End Medical Devices”?

We’re talking about the sophisticated stuff here.

High-end medical devices are defined by their complex technological integration.

Think of typical products like:

  • Medical robots (yi yong ji qi ren 医用机器人)
  • High-end medical imaging equipment (gao duan yi xue ying xiang she bei 高端医学影像设备)
  • Artificial intelligence (AI) medical devices (ren gong zhi neng yi liao qi xie 人工智能医疗器械)
  • New biomaterial medical devices (xin xing sheng wu cai liao yi liao qi xie 新型生物材料医疗器械)

These aren’t just gadgets; they’re seen as foundational to building a new quality productive force within the entire medical device industry.

A Closer Look: The 10 Key Measures for Innovation

The newly approved ‘Measures’ lay out a clear roadmap with ten specific approaches.

The goal? To champion and support significant innovation in the realm of high-end medical devices.

Here’s the breakdown of how the NMPA plans to shake things up:

  1. Optimizing Special Approval Procedures:

    Streamlining the path for truly innovative devices to get to market faster.
  2. Improving Classification and Naming Principles:

    Bringing more clarity and logic to how these advanced devices are categorized and identified.
  3. Continuously Refining the Standard System:

    Ensuring that industry standards keep pace with technological advancements.
  4. Further Clarifying Registration and Review Requirements:

    Making the regulatory hoops more transparent and understandable for innovators.
  5. Strengthening Communication and Expert Consultation Mechanisms:

    Fostering better dialogue between regulators, industry players, and scientific experts.
  6. Detailing Post-Market Supervision Requirements:

    Setting clear expectations for what happens after a device is approved and in use.
  7. Enhancing Post-Market Quality and Safety Monitoring:

    Bolstering systems to ensure devices remain safe and effective throughout their lifecycle.
  8. Closely Tracking Industry Development:

    Keeping a finger on the pulse of emerging trends and innovations in the medtech landscape.
  9. Promoting Regulatory Science Research:

    Investing in the science behind regulation to ensure it’s evidence-based and forward-looking.
  10. Advancing Global Regulatory Coordination:

    Working towards greater alignment with international regulatory practices, potentially easing global market access.

This “full lifecycle regulation” approach means support from the drawing board all the way to real-world application and monitoring.

What’s Next? NMPA’s Commitment

The NMPA isn’t just dropping these measures and walking away.

They’ve committed to strengthening overall coordination.

This includes refining the relevant requirements and clarifying work timelines to ensure these initiatives are rolled out smoothly and effectively once the ‘Measures’ are officially released.
